The Players Giving Back Month continues at Angelwood
Red Coat Ride visit includes presentation of 15-passenger van

The Players volunteer leadership,
the Red Coats, accompanied by Web.
com Tour player Jeff Klauk, continued
The Players Giving back Month with a
special visit to Angelwood, an organization that assists families in caring for the
special needs of their loved ones across
their lifespan.
Angelwood received a $10,000 grant
from the Red Coats this year. At the visit, Klauk and the Rec Coats took a tour
of the facility, met with participants in
the program and presented a surprise: a
much needed 15-passenger van.
“I cannot thank The Players Championship and the Red Coats enough for
this amazing donation,” said Diane Tuttle, executive director of Angelwood.”
This van will enable our staff to transport the program participants to and
from our facility safely.”
Angelwood cares for families through
a variety of programs suited to each
person’s individual goals. They help
children and adults with developmental differences such as autism, cerebral
palsy, Down syndrome, intellectual differences, Prader-Willi syndrome and
spina bifida.
“Giving back to the local Northeast
Florida charities is what makes our
years of volunteering at the tournament
so meaningful,” said Theresa GreeneHazel, captain of The Players Championship Past Chairmen. “This donation
allows Angelwood the opportunity to
operate efficiently with one less worry.”
